Become a Let's Play Scrabble Superfriend and support the future of Scrabble live streaming: 👉    / @letsplayscrabbledotcom   The 2026 Causeway Challenge brings together over 400 players from 30 countries for 36 games across 4 days in Bangkok, Thailand — creating one of the largest, deepest, and most international Scrabble tournaments ever staged. Originally created by Singapore organizer Michael Tang in 2002 as a Singapore vs Malaysia rivalry event, the Causeway Challenge evolved into one of the most respected international tournaments in the game. Now, in collaboration with the Thailand Crossword Game Association and Bangkok Crossword Club, the event returns on an even bigger scale - inspired in part by the legendary King’s Cup tournaments that helped make Thailand a global hub for competitive Scrabble. This year’s field features world champions, national champions, longtime experts, and rising stars competing in a demanding 36-game format designed to produce drama all the way to the final round.
